Here are the top 10 reasons why you should outsource your accounting tasks.

1) You want to save money.

There’s a common misconception that outsourcing non-core functions is more expensive than managing the processes internally. But for many small businesses, it simply isn’t cost-effective to have an accounting department, full-time accountant or bookkeeper on payroll.

4) You want to understand your cash flow.

Knowing when and where your money is coming from can help you make strategic business decisions for the long haul. For example, if your company operates within the wedding industry, you’ll know that the summer is your busiest season. But are you losing money on excess staff during your quieter months? A reliable bookkeeper can support with cash flow statements, helping you to understand where you’re losing money and where you should be investing your efforts.

5) Your year-end accounting bills are too high.

If you’re managing your own books until tax season and then passing things off to an accountant, chances are your year end bills are going to be pretty high! By maintaining proper records year round, you’ll save significantly when it comes to filing taxes.

6) You're looking for tax-saving opportunities

A trusted bookkeeper will always be looking out for your best interests. As a small business owner, you may not even be aware of the tax saving opportunities available to you. Are you recovering all of the GST that you’re spending? Leave the number-crunching to the experts - we’ve got your back.

8) You're looking to reduce audit headaches.

Being audited can happen to anyone, and it’s stressful even in the best-case scenarios. Knowing that your books are up to date and carefully documented can relieve almost all of the headaches associated with an unexpected audit. A good bookkeeping service will properly document and record your financial records, helping you move through the auditing process with ease.
